How Far From Short Creek to ...

We spend a lot of time looking through Gazetteers, Almanacs & Directories that were published in the late 1800's and early 1900's. Many of the Gazetteers include the distance from a community such as Short Creek to various places of note, such as the White House.

With a nod to our favorite Gazetteers, the straight-line distance beginning in Short Creek and extending to:

  • Murfreesboro, which is the Seat of Rutherford County, lies 12 miles [19.3 km]<1> to the north. If you could walk a straight line from Short Creek to Murfreesboro, with an average speed<5> of 2.2 miles [3.5 km] per hour, it would take five to six hours to make the trip. A horse and buggy averaging 3.2 miles [5.1 km] per hour would take nearly four hours.
  • Nashville, which is the State Capital of Tennessee, lies 40 miles [64.4 km] to the northwest (NW). Driving, with an average speed of 63 miles [101.4 km] per hour, would take less than an hour, a buggy would take just about two full days and walking would take over two days.
  • The White House (Washington, DC) is 558 miles [898 km] to the east northeast (ENE). Driving would take just over a day, a buggy would take 22 days and walking would take 32 days.

<6>The shortest line can be visualized by stretching a string on a Globe from Point A to Point B - this is known as a Great Circle Route. Where you might expect the shortest route from Short Creek to the Middle East to be East and South, the Great Circle Route actually lies to the North and East.
